How to Change the Screen Saver on S8: A Detailed Guide

Personalizing your Samsung Galaxy S8 is a great way to make it feel like your own. One of the simplest yet effective ways to do this is by changing the screen saver. Whether you’re looking to switch up your visual experience or simply want to keep things fresh, here’s a step-by-step guide on how to change the screen saver on your S8.

Accessing the Screen Saver Settings

Before you can change your screen saver, you need to access the settings menu. Here’s how:

  1. Swipe down from the top of your screen to access the notification panel.
  2. Tap on the gear icon to open the Settings app.
  3. Scroll down and tap on “Display.”
  4. Under the Display settings, tap on “Screen saver.”

Once you’re in the Screen saver settings, you’ll see a list of available options. Let’s dive into how to change each one.

Changing the Standard Screen Saver

The standard screen saver on the S8 is a simple slideshow of your photos. If you want to change this, follow these steps:

  1. Tap on “Standard” under the Screen saver options.
  2. Here, you can choose from a variety of pre-installed themes or select “Custom” to use your own photos.
  3. If you choose “Custom,” you can select the folder containing your photos or choose to use all photos from your gallery.
  4. Tap “Set” to apply the changes.

Remember, you can always return to the Screen saver settings to change the theme or the photos used in the slideshow.

Adding a Live Wallpapers as Screen Saver

Live wallpapers can also be used as screen savers. Here’s how to set one as your screen saver:

  1. Tap on “Live wallpaper” under the Screen saver options.
  2. Scroll through the list of available live wallpapers and tap on the one you like.
  3. Once you’ve selected a live wallpaper, tap “Set as screen saver” to apply it.

Keep in mind that live wallpapers can be more demanding on your battery, so use them sparingly if you’re concerned about battery life.

Using a Custom Screen Saver

For those who want to go beyond the standard and live wallpaper options, you can install a custom screen saver. Here’s how:

  1. Tap on “Custom” under the Screen saver options.
  2. Choose the app you want to use for your custom screen saver. This could be a third-party app from the Galaxy Store or another app you’ve downloaded.
  3. Follow the instructions provided by the app to set it up as your screen saver.

Make sure to check the app’s permissions and privacy policy before installing it, as some apps may require access to sensitive information.

Resetting to Default Screen Saver

At any time, you can reset your screen saver to the default settings. Here’s how:

  1. Tap on “Reset” under the Screen saver options.
  2. Confirm the reset by tapping “Reset” again.

This will revert your screen saver to the default settings, which is the standard photo slideshow.
